WebA 4-wire Kelvin measurement setup, is a way of measure the value of a resistor subject, neglecting the wires parasitics involved in the process. As shown the picture, the method consists in circulating a known current through the resistor under test via two terminals (or two "wires") and then measure the voltage drop across it. ... With a four-wire measurement, one pair of wires carries current to the device under test and the other pair of wires measure the voltage drop.
